What You’ll Need

Before you begin, gather your supplies:

  • Yarn: Choose yarn in your preferred colors. You can use cotton yarn for a crisp finish or soft acrylic for a fluffier feel.
  • Crochet Hook: A hook size appropriate for your yarn (usually a 3.5mm to 5mm hook works well).
  • Scissors: To cut your yarn once your flower is finished.
  • Yarn Needle: For weaving in loose ends.
  • Pattern (Optional): If you’re a beginner, following a pattern can make the process easier.

Step-by-Step Guide to Crocheting a Basic Flower

Step 1: Create the Center of the Flower

Start by making a magic ring (or chain 4 and slip stitch to form a ring). This will be the base of your flower.

  • Magic Ring: Wrap the yarn around your finger and pull through the loop to create a small ring. This allows you to adjust the size of the center as you work.
  • Chain 3: This counts as your first double crochet (DC).
  • Add 11 DC: Make 11 double crochet stitches into the ring, then join with a slip stitch to the top of the chain 3.

Step 2: Make the Petals

Now that you have the flower’s center, it’s time to create the petals.

  • Chain 4: Start by chaining four stitches.
  • Skip 1 DC: Skip the first double crochet stitch and then slip stitch into the next stitch.
  • Repeat: Repeat this step for the remaining 5 petals. Each petal will form by chaining 4 stitches and slip stitching into the next DC.

Once all petals are made, join with a slip stitch to the base of the first petal.

Step 3: Finish and Weave in Ends

Cut the yarn, leaving a small tail. Use a yarn needle to weave in the loose ends and secure the flower’s shape. You can add embellishments like beads or buttons in the center to give your flower an extra touch of charm.

Tips for Adding Your Personal Touch

  • Vary the Yarn Colors: Try using different colors for each row or petal. Multi-colored flowers are great for creating eye-catching designs.
  • Make Flowers in Different Sizes: Adjust the number of chains or stitches in each round to create flowers in various sizes. A small flower can be a great accent, while larger flowers can be the focal point.
  • Use Different Stitches: While the basic flower is made with double crochet, try experimenting with treble crochet or half double crochet for more texture.
